Position summary: We are seeking an experienced Budget Analyst with a proven track record of accuracy, attention to detail, and the ability to identify trends in data. The Budget Analyst provides comprehensive financial management assistance, applies GAAP, ensures data integrity, and clearly communicates budget and accounting information to staff at all levels. Responsibilities

Financial and Budget Analysis: Analyze, reconcile, and monitor accounting data to ensure accuracy and compliance. Monthly and quarterly financial reviews and variance analyses. Review funding status, obligations, and expenditures to support budget integrity. Prepare vendor payment reconciliation reports and ensure proper close-out and reclassification. Assist in the preparation of financial reports, summaries, and management analyses. Perform account reconciliations and generate standard financial analysis reports. Budget Execution and Contract Support: Review and process invoices, ensuring accuracy and fund availability. Coordinate invoice corrections or rejections and maintain accurate payment records. Support contract and obligation closeout activities and assist in developing funding packages. Data and Records Management: Maintain and update financial databases, reports, and reference materials. Verify data accuracy against source documents and resolve discrepancies. Organize and maintain digital and physical filing systems. Update policy manuals, directives, and internal documentation as needed. Technical and Analytical Support: Utilize Excel, Access, and database tools to analyze and report on financial data. Create charts, graphs, and presentations to communicate budgetary insights. Conduct statistical analysis and trend reporting to support strategic decisions. Provide support for financial systems, data migration, and record archiving. Program and Administrative Support: Reconcile annual appropriations and support reporting cycles. Assist with official travel documentation, including funding and tracking. Support audits, special projects, and data calls with timely and accurate reporting. Qualifications
